A 4797Enacts the "stop Anti-Semitism on college campuses act"

Congress · introduced 2025-02-06

Enacts the "stop Anti-Semitism on college campuses act" to ensure no state aid is granted to any college or university that authorizes, facilitates, provides funding for, or otherwise supports any event promoting Anti-Semitism on campus; defines "Anti-Semitism".

Latest action: 2026-01-07 IN_ASSEMBLY_COMM
